Google LearnLM Model Capabilities in Action: 11% Retention Gain
Google tested this tool with 60 high school students in Chicago.
Half used standard digital textbooks.
The other half used Learn Your Way, built on Google LearnLM Model Capabilities.
Immediately after studying, the LearnLM group scored 9% higher on their tests.
But here’s the kicker.
Three to five days later, their retention scores jumped 11% higher than the control group.
That’s not hype — that’s measurable cognitive improvement.
Why Google LearnLM Model Capabilities Work
So what makes this model so effective?
It’s built on LearnLM and Gemini 2.5 Pro, two of Google’s newest AI systems.
Here’s how it works:
When you start, it asks two questions — your grade level and your interests.
Then it rebuilds the lesson around you.
Love basketball? It explains physics through free throws.
Into art? It teaches motion through brushstrokes.
That’s the power of Google LearnLM Model Capabilities — learning that actually feels personal.

How Google LearnLM Model Capabilities Transform Textbooks
The AI doesn’t just summarize content.
It rebuilds it.
Once it personalizes the material, it delivers three learning formats:
- Text: Digestible chunks of content with embedded visuals and quizzes.
- Slides: Narrated mini-lectures that guide you through the key ideas.
- Audio Conversations: This is where it gets wild — AI-generated teacher–student dialogues that explain tough concepts interactively.

What the Google Study Found
The Chicago study didn’t just show better test scores.
It showed improved confidence.
- 100% of students using Learn Your Way said it made them more comfortable before tests.
- Only 70% of the control group said the same.
- 93% of Learn Your Way users wanted to use it again for future classes.

What We Still Don’t Know
This is still an early-stage experiment through Google Labs.
The study only covered one textbook chapter and one age group.
We don’t yet know how well this scales across subjects or grade levels.
But if history repeats, this could follow the same path as Notebook LM, which also started as a Labs project before becoming a full Google product integrated into Workspace and Classroom.

Google LearnLM Model Capabilities vs Notebook LM
Here’s the key distinction.
They’re not competitors.
They’re complementary tools.
- Notebook LM: For analyzing your research, taking notes, and summarizing sources.
- Learn Your Way: For personalized study experiences built from textbooks.
One helps you understand what you already know.
The other helps you learn what you don’t.
Together, they form a complete AI learning system.
